WebFactor V Leiden (pronounced “FAK-ter five LYE-den”) is a blood clotting disorder that raises your risk of abnormal blood clots. It’s the most common blood clotting disorder that’s inherited, or passed down within biological families. People with factor V Leiden have a mutation in their coagulation factor V ( F5) gene.
